Question 649635: Abby has 36 coins, consisting only of dimes and quarters, worth $7.95. How many dimes and how many quarters does she have?

.25X+.10(36-X)=7.95
.25X+3.6-.10X=7.95
.15X=7.95-3.6
.15X=4.35
X=4.35/.15
X=29 NUMBER OF QUARTERS.
36-29=7 DIMES.
